SEC Approves NYSE Rule to Raise BlackRock Bitcoin ETF IBIT Options Limit to 1 Million Contracts
2026-07-15 15:24:03
The U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) announced that a rule change submitted by the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E) on July 6 has taken effect immediately. According to ChainCatcher, the change raises the position and exercise limits for BlackRock's Bitcoin spot ETF IBIT options from 250,000 contracts to 1 million contracts. The move aims to accommodate the rapidly growing trading volume of IBIT options and enhance market liquidity and market-making capacity.
